The Professional Institute of Technology has committed to helping the community by continuing their free classes for the unemployed. The program has been so successful in helping the community, that the owners have decided to commit their resources to this program, and offer the FREE course until the unemployment rate reaches below 6%!
When asked why they would make such a commitment, Director Laurie Clemens stated, "The staff of The Professional Institute of Technology is committed to helping the community. While this may seem like a big commitment for us to offer, we didn't think twice about it! Steve and I truly believe that this is what makes our country, and our city the BEST! It is all about people helping people, and this is the best way we know how to GIVE BACK!"
The training center is also offering a FREE Job Club every other Thursday, and just recently hosted their first one. It was a BIG success! Community job developers and agency partners came to share with unemployed job seekers how to better prepare themselves for the job market. Many of the job seekers left with an action plan and goals to work on.
